When coronavirus first hit, many districts sent packets of work to students at home. For a student with a 504 plan, getting a whole stack with weeks of work to go through might lead to a total shut down, Yoder says. Chunking is a method of facilitating short-term memory by grouping individual pieces of information into larger, more familiar (and therefore, more easily remembered) … WebChunking is the grouping of words in a sentence into short meaningful phrases (usually three to five words). This process prevents word-by-word reading, which can cause lack of comprehension, since students forget the beginning of a sentence before they get to the end (Casteel, 1988).
